B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
Návod ke cvičení předmětu BPGA ControlLogix
ControlLogix Automat ControlLogix je výrobkem firmy Rockwell Automation. Více informací ohledně tohoto produktu můžete najít na stránkách výrobce www.rockwellautomation.com. Předtím než začnete pracovat s automaty, musíte se dozvědět s čím vlastně pracujete. Automat řady ControlLogix odpojování modulů pod napájením povoluje, ovšem v cvičení neodpojujte moduly pod napájením!!! Přesný popis jednotlivých modulů, stejně tak rámu i zdroje najdete na daném modulu. Můžete je zjistit taky odpojením modulů ve vypnutém stavu. Číslo revize modulů a podrobnosti o modulech najdete popsaný v programu RS Linx po správném připojení automatu.
ControlLogix
1/12
B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
RS Linx Classic
RS Linx Software slouží k nakonfigurování připojení PLC firmy Rockwell Automation k PC. Návod k použití: 1. Pusťte SW ze složky Start – Programy – Rockwell Software – RS Linx – RS Linx Classic. 2. Vyberte si položku Communications a tam položku Configure Drivers:
3. Odstraňte veškeré položky ze seznamu.
2/12
B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
4. Přidejte nový driver. Nejdřív vyberte typ driveru (RS 232 DF1 Device nebo Ethernet/IP Driver), pak zmáčkněte Add New.
5. Nakonfigurujte vybraný driver, zadejte především Comm Port, pak můžete použít automatickou konfiguraci (doporučuje se).
6. Zavřete okno Configure Drivers.
3/12
B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
V hlavním okně by jste měli vidět pod názvem připojení DF1 a Ethernet Vámi připojené PLC. Připojení Ethernet Vám umožňuje připojit se na veškeré zařízení které jsou přes Ethernet zapojeni do jedné sítě (v laboratoři E132 jsou zapojeni do jedné sítě CompactLogix, 2x ControlLogix a 2x PanelView). V tomto okamihu jste schopny PLC programovat, monitorovat a ovládat z PC.
Teď můžete pomocí RS Linx zjistit veškeré potřební údaje jednotlivých modulů. Po kliknutí levým tlačítkem myši na jednotlivé moduly se Vám zobrazí menu, z kterého vyberete Device Properties.
4/12
B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
5/12
B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
RS Logix 5000 Software slouží k vytváření projektů pro automaty CompactLogix a ControlLogix. V projektu potřebujete nakonfigurovat samotné PLC (typ rámu, procesoru, I/O, atd.) a vytvořit aplikační program. Vytvořený projekt můžete nahrát do PLC rovněž pomocí tohoto SW. Stručný návod: 1. Pusťte SW ze složky Start – Programy – Rockwell Software – RS Logix 5000 Enterprise – RS Logix 5000. 2. Vytvořte nový projekt, položka File – New Project. 3. Vyberte typ procesoru, který máte v rámu, vyberte velikost rámu, revizi procesoru, nastavte slot obsazený procesorem a pojmenujte projekt. Rovněž můžete vybrat umístění projektu. Číslo revize najdete v programu RS Linx v položce Device Properties u jednotlivých modulů.
4. Po zmáčknutí OK se vám objeví pracovní okno.
6/12
B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
Obrazovka se skládá z následujících částí: • Stromové zobrazení souborů projektu • Zobrazení hlavního programovacího okna • Zobrazení příkazů programovacího jazyka • Příkazy k nahrávání programu do PLC a přepínání režimu PLC • Hlavní lišta
7/12
B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
Před psaním samotného programu potřebujete nastavit několik důležitých věcí. 1. Jako první potřebujete vybrat automat (nastavit cestu – Path), kterým budete pracovat. Můžete to udělat pomocí tlačítka z lišty nebo pomocí položky Communications a Who Active. 2.
3. Nastavení procesoru můžete zobrazit pomocí položky Controller Properties. Tady můžete vybrat typ procesoru, zjistit stav připojení, nastavit číslo revizi a editovat veškeré nastavení procesoru.
8/12
B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
4. Nastavení periferních zařízení najdete v položce I/O Configuration.
5. V okně I/O Configuration musíte nastavit následující parametry: • Číslo revize • Slot modulu • Pojmenovat modul – můžete přidat popis modulu taky • Způsob šifrování (Electronic keying)
9/12
B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
6. Přidejte veškeré moduly do I/O konfigurace, které máte fyzicky připojené k automatu. 7. Projekt pak uložte.
Po nastavení periferií můžete jednotlivé vstupy, výstupy, parametry a proměnné kontrolovat a editovat. K tomu slouží položka Controller Tags ve stromové struktuře položky Controller. Můžete tam editovat a prohlížet proměnné, vstupy, výstupy a jejich parametry. 1. Otevřete položku Controller Tags. 2. V sekci Monitor Tags můžete hodnoty tagů (proměnné, I/O,…) prohlížet, k nastavení hodnot musíte přejít na sekci Edit Tags, kde můžete taky vytvořit vlastní proměnné a tzv. aliasy proměnných, pomocí kterých je můžete používat při programování.
10/12
B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
3. Hlavní program se píše do okna Mainroutine, který najdete pod položkou Task – Main Task – MainProgram. SW umožňuje použití více úloh (task) a v každé úloze více programů, ovšem jenom jeden může být hlavní program.
11/12
BPGA
Programovatelný automaty Laboratoř Rockwell Automation
2007/2008
4. Pro kontrolu napsaného programu slouží nástroje Verify, které můžete spustit z položky Logic.
5. Po dokončení editaci programu ho musíte nahrát do PLC. Můžete to udělat pomocí položky Communications. Položka Download slouží k nahrání programu do PLC, položka Upload k vyčtení a uložení programu z PLC. Pomocí příkazu Go Online spustíte PLC, začne se vykonávat Váš program.
Teď už jste schopní samostatně připojit automat k počítači, vytvořit projekt, nastavit správně parametry automatu, používat periferie automatu a proměnné. Hodně úspěchů v programování PLC od Rockwell Automation přejí Ing. Radek Stohl, Ph.D., Ing. Peter Kacz
12/12